    I can’t seem to get any sound coming through this build, I have double checked all resistor & capacitor values. I used SMD 2N5457 adapters and lined them up DSG matching the through hole 2N5457 pinout. I checked for solder bridges but can just not seem to get this kicking, even after reflowing all joints. Messed with the biasing for about half an hour and was able to get the most faint, low volume crackle to pass through. Not sure what else to do here!
